These two 100 x 70 cm screenprints are inspired by the questions raised by monoliths. Especially "how?" and "why?". A monolith is a geological feature consisting of a single massive stone or rock.

The word derives, via the Latin monolithus, from the Ancient Greek word μονόλιθος (monolithos), from μόνος ("one" or "single") and λίθος ("stone").
